We’re looking for a Lead Recruiter to join the People Team in London. Your focus will primarily be the Sales (Go-to-market) recruitment and G&A functions. This is a delivery role with the potential to supervise others during busier periods.
What you’ll do:
Be the main point of contact in the region for Talent Acquisition facing into senior stakeholders with ambitious plans for growth
Work alongside a small but dedicated team that competes to find humble, collaborative, razor-sharp industry leaders in corporate departments to join our team
Execute against hiring plans and provide strategic insight
Source, evaluate, network, and hire top tier talent across our Sales and cross-functional teams.
Partner with executives to execute their hiring needs and recruit for management and key roles
Collaborate with Talent leadership, HR Business Partners and other cross-functional teams to drive our talent strategy
Define and measure success through data-driven hiring metrics and goals
Craft and execute creative talent sourcing and recruiting campaigns that scale for attracting quality diverse talent

Snap Inc. Compensation & Benefits Highlights
-
Parental & Family Support — Parental leave offers up to 28 weeks with a return-to-work program, alongside adoption, surrogacy, infertility, and fertility-preservation support via partners like Carrot. Additional resources such as backup child care, caregiver assistance (Wellthy), lactation rooms, and breast-milk shipping further strengthen family support.
-
Healthcare Strength — Comprehensive medical, dental (including orthodontia), and vision (including LASIK and a frame/contact allowance) coverage is paired with free One Medical membership, virtual physical therapy, and well-being reimbursements. Mental-health access includes 15 annual Lyra sessions for employees and dependents.
-
Retirement Support — A 401(k) with immediate vesting and a match of 100% up to 3% plus 50% on the 4th and 5th percent is complemented by pre-tax, Roth, and after-tax contributions including a Mega Backdoor Roth option. HSAs/FSAs, financial education, Rocket Lawyer access, and employee equity round out the financial benefits.
